Frequently Asked Questions about Marietta
How much are Studio apartments in Marietta?
There are currently 6 Studio Apartments in Marietta with rent ranges from $875 to $1,199 with an average price of $961.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Marietta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Marietta ranges from $875 to $2,847 with an average monthly rent of $1,181.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Marietta c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Marietta range from $950 to $3,238.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,500.
How expensive are Marietta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 8 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Marietta on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,040 to $1,860 - averaging $1,704 for the location.
